1 <br />1 <br />BOARD OF APPEALS HEARINGS <br />June 12, 1962 <br />A regular meeting of the Lexington Board of Appeals was held on <br />Tuesday, ;Tune 12, 1962, in the Selectmen's Room, Town Office Building. <br />Present were Chairman Nickerson, regular members Ripley, Ballard, Norris <br />and associate member Morey. <br />The following petitions were heard: <br />Ernest E. Outhet for permission to install and operate eight coin- <br />operated dry cleaning machines at 178 Bedford Street. <br />John F. Downey for permission to erect a house on Lot 53 School St. <br />having front entrance on Stimson Ave. that would not have sufficient front <br />setback and rear yard. <br />It,ek Corporation_ for permission to erect a temporary storage and main- <br />tenance shed, to be used for a period of one year, at 10 Maguire Rd. <br />Howard A. Smith for permission to erect an addition to the Veterinary <br />Hospital at 476 Bedford St. for the purpose of housing stray animals of the <br />town (dog pound facilities) and to have additional hospitalization and <br />boarding facilities. <br />Community Nursery School, Inc_. for permission to build an additional <br />room, 33' x 9', attached to present building at 2325 Mass. Ave., said room <br />to be used for storage. <br />Kenneth H. & Nancy L. No for permission to maintain non -conforming <br />dwelling at 9 Eldred St. and add a 12' x 12' porch to said dwelling. <br />At the close of the hearings an Executive Session was held during <br />which the following decisions were reached: <br />Ernest E. Outhet - granted <br />John F. Downey - denied <br />Itek Corp. - denied <br />Howard A. Smith - granted <br />Community Nursery School, Inc. - granted <br />Kenneth H. and Nancy L. Noyd - granted <br />All pertinent material with regard to the above petitions is on file <br />under the name of each petitioner. <br />Ruth C. Brodhead <br />Clerk <br />
